Walthers Mainline presents the 910 - 1974 HO scale 50 - foot 100 - ton hopper model of Soo Line #60369 in boxcar red and white. These hoppers were workhorses from the mid - 1960s to the mid - 2000s, used across the US to transport coal, stone, and other bulk loads. They were a standard for 1980s and later Powder River unit coal trains serving power plants. Each model is highly detailed and ready for action on your HO railroad. It features a die - cast metal underframe for great performance whether loaded or empty, sloped sheet braces, updated brake gear, 36' RP - 25 turned metal wheelsets, and Proto MAX(TM) metal knuckle couplers.
